A liberty-minded woman in New Jersey has been charged with crimes against the state.
Her infraction was organizing a protest, a rebellion against state interests, and violating Governor Phil Murphys quarantine. For the crime of allegedly planning a protest against statewide stay-at-home orders, Mrs. Kim Pagan has been labeled an enemy of the state.
New Jersey Attorney General Gurbir S. Grewal and State Police Superintendent Colonel Patrick J. Callahan identified the womans infraction in a daily offense bulletin intended to outline the identity of non-compliant citizens acting outside the boundaries of state authority. Scofflaws will not be tolerated within the confines of the Garden State.
